The Main Assistant typically holds more responsibilities, such as managing schedules, coordinating projects, and supporting senior staff, compared to the Office Assistant, who mainly handles basic clerical tasks like filing, data entry, and greeting visitors. Both roles are essential in administrative environments, but the Main Assistant usually requires more experience or specialized skills.
